区分framework文件是动态库还是静态库

2021-08-24  本文已影响0人  清宵寒夜

判断framework文件是静态库还是动态库

1、打开终端APP
2、输入:cd 输入framework文件所在目录(包含framework文件)/也可以直接拖入framework文件之后回车
3、输入:file framework文件夹内二进制文件
如果输出结果包含dynamically linked shared library则是动态库,反之则为静态库。

查看framework文件指令集

1、终端输入lipo -info 输入framework文件下二进制文件路径(包含framework文件)/也可以直接拖入framework二进制文件之后回车

删除framework多余的指令集

1、终端输入:cd 输入framework文件所在目录(包含framework文件)/也可以直接拖入framework文件之后回车
2、终端输入:lipo -remove 指令集(x86_64/i386/armv7/arm64) xxx -o xxx xxx为framework文件夹下二进制文件名

上一篇下一篇

猜你喜欢

热点阅读